Vid-Biz: Bebo, Netflix, NBA 3D
Bebo Relaunches With New Media Recommendations; new features include a tool that will suggest TV shows and web videos based on user preferences and friend data. (WSJ)
Netflix News: Recommendations, Blu-Ray HD; For the second year in a row, no one wins $1 million for improving the recommendation system by 10 percent, closest team got 9.44 percent (and $50,000). (emailed release) LG and Samsung release firmware updates to Netflix-enabled Blu-ray players for HD streaming. (Netflix Blog)
See Slam Dunks in 3D; Turner, the NBA and Cinedigm to broadcast coverage of basketball games in live 3D to 80 digitally equipped theaters throughout the U.S.. (release)
Babelgum Going Mobile; partnership with Vodafone will put the web tv service on iPhone and Nokia handsets, will be free to UK and Italy users and work over 3G as well as Wi-Fi. (MoCoNews)
Licensing Deals Remove Movies from Next-Gen Services; studios pulling movies like Charlie Wilson’s War from iTunes and Netflix streaming because of release window issues. (CNET)
U-verse to Soon Reach 1 Million Subs; telco says its ahead of schedule (barely) and will hit 1 million U-verse TV subs sometime next week. (DSLReports)
SAG to Mail Out Strike Ballots on Jan. 2; actors union asking its members to authorize a strike, votes will be counted on Jan. 23. (Broadcasting & Cable)
Kutcher’s Katalyst Launching Series on Slide; few details available, but original online series will be rolled out through the widget maker over the coming months. (paidContent)
